Transaction 64311a23e1f0ad5bdc130465fc788911777bfa3e32e297195597c89819c7bf79
1 Input
1 Output
-
64311a23e1f0ad5bdc130465fc788911777bfa3e32e297195597c89819c7bf79:0
- value
- 18605
- script pubkey
- OP_0 OP_PUSHBYTES_20 fa346ac36564484f250a87c135799d7abdfe8a4a
- address
- bc1qlg6x4sm9v3yy7fg2slqn27va027lazj22lremm